About the Role

We are looking for an experienced Site Reliability Engineer (SRE) to drive reliability, performance, and scalability within our Global Risk & Compliance (GRC) Technology solutions. In this role, you will develop and implement SRE strategies, lead production support, enhance observability, and champion automation efforts to improve operational efficiency.


Key Responsibilities

SRE Strategy & Leadership

  • Develop and implement a comprehensive SRE strategy aligned with company goals.
  • Lead a team of SRE professionals to enhance reliability, performance, and scalability of GRC technology solutions.

Observability & Monitoring

  • Establish observability practices for real-time insights into system performance and customer experience.
  • Implement logging, monitoring, and tracing tools to proactively detect and resolve issues.

Production Support Optimization

  • Oversee incident management, problem resolution, and SLA compliance.
  •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ance operational effectiveness and reduce Mean Time to Resolution (MTTR).

GRC Customer Journeys

  • Work with cross-functional teams to enhance customer journeys with seamless and reliable technology experiences.

Reliability Engineering Best Practices

  • Promote error budgeting, chaos engineering, and disaster recovery planning.
  • Foster a culture of resilience and reliability in technology.

Automation & Efficiency

  • Champion automation initiatives for operational workflows, deployment, and incident response.
  • Utilize orchestration tools to improve reliability and reduce manual intervention.
